President Trump's crime crackdown in Washington, D.C., is receiving new scrutiny. Meanwhile, Mr. Trump said he's considering sending troops to other U.S. cities.

Breakdown
  • About 2,300 National Guard troops are deployed in Washington, D.C., with deployments continuing.
  • The National Guard is not making arrests; law enforcement is handled by local and federal agents. 12s
  • A federal judge criticized the Department of Justice for errors and dropped charges in criminal cases. 25s
  • The U.S. Attorney for D.C. defended the prosecution process and called for politics to be kept out of the courts. 55s
  • Washington, D.C.'s mayor supports some federal resources but opposes National Guard troops on city streets. 1m 23s
